اگه میخای کروتینز (coroutines) رو بطور کامل آموزش ببینی و روش استفاده از اون رو توی 2 تا پروژه عملی (دیجی کالا و اسنپ فود) یاد بگیری، اینجا کلیک کن
کروتینز (coroutines) یکی از ویژگیهای جدید زبان کاتلین (Kotlin) است که به برنامهنویسان اندروید اجازه میدهد تا با استفاده از یک روش ساده و بدون مسدودیت (non-blocking)، کدهای خود را به صورت همروند (concurrent) اجرا کنند.
این روش برنامهنویسی باعث میشود که برنامهها با افزایش اندازه و پیچیدگی، همچنان قابلیت پاسخگویی و عملکرد مناسب را حفظ کنند.
suspend fun یک توصیفگر است که در زبان برنامهنویسی Kotlin استفاده میشود و به توابع اجازه میدهد به صورت همروند…
Async/await یک الگویی است که به شما اجازه میدهد توابع ناهمگام را به صورت همزمان و خطی نوشته و اجرا…
انواع dispatchers ها در coroutines، با استفاده از آنها میتوانید همروندی در برنامههای خود را بهبود بخشید و عملیاتهای مختلف…
کوروتین (coroutine) در اندروید یک کتابخانه و فریمورک برنامهنویسی ناهمزمان در Kotlin برای پلتفرم اندروید است. با استفاده از کوروتین…
کروتینز در اندروید یک کتابخانه و فریمورک برای برنامه نویسی ناهمزمان در Kotlin در پلتفرم اندروید است. این روشی را…